Barlow Jr., a consultant and member of the graduate school faculty at the University of San Francisco, will explore the economic, technological and social trends anticipated for the 21st century, in a session titled "Journey into the Next Millennium."

On Saturday, four sessions will start the conference day. Janet Lapp, author of "Plant Your Feet Firmly in Mid-Air," will discuss best-practices and risk-taking companies and individuals. Three simultaneous sessions follow: "The Changing Marketplace: The Flower Paradigm," "Riding the Technology Wave,' and "Merchandising Trends from Around the World."

The FloraWorld Marketing Conference, co-chaired by Debby Robinson, vice president of floral for Randalls Food Markets, Houston, and Walter Rojahn, president of Rojahn & Melaney, Milwaukee, is a joint venture of the Floral Marketing Association, Newark, Del., and the Wholesale Florists and Florist Suppliers of America, Vienna, Va.
